What Is a Railcard?
A Railcard is a discount card available to eligible travelers across the UK rail network.
Depending on the type of Railcard, users can receive reduced fares based on factors such as:

- Age
- Family travel
- Disability status
- Veteran status
- Regional travel
- Travel companions
The program has become extremely popular because many travelers recover the cost of the card after only a few journeys.
Who Can Get a Railcard?
One of the biggest advantages of the Railcard system is the variety of options available.
Popular Railcards include:
- 16-25 Railcard
- 26-30 Railcard
- Senior Railcard
- Family & Friends Railcard
- Two Together Railcard
- Disabled Persons Railcard
- Veterans Railcard
- Network Railcard
- 16-17 Saver
These options ensure that many different types of travelers can benefit from discounted rail fares.
Significant Savings Throughout the Year
The primary reason people purchase a Railcard is simple: savings.
Most Railcards offer:
- Up to 1/3 off eligible rail fares
- Discounts on leisure travel
- Savings on long-distance journeys
- Reduced costs for frequent travelers
According to National Rail, average annual savings can exceed £170 for many Railcard holders.
For younger travelers, the 16-25 Railcard reports average annual savings exceeding £200.
Family Travel Becomes More Affordable
Families often face higher transportation costs when traveling together.
The Family & Friends Railcard helps reduce these expenses by offering:
- 1/3 off adult fares
- 60% off children’s fares
- Coverage for multiple adults and children traveling together
This makes family day trips, holidays, and visits significantly more affordable.
Digital Railcards Add Convenience
Modern Railcards are available digitally, allowing travelers to keep their Railcard directly on their smartphone.
Benefits include:
- Instant access
- No need to carry a physical card
- Easy renewals
- Multiple device support
- Convenient account management
Digital Railcards can be stored on up to two devices and can even be accessed offline after installation.

Important Things to Remember
To use discounted tickets, travelers must carry a valid Railcard during their journey.
Passengers traveling with discounted fares but without a valid Railcard may be required to pay additional charges or penalties. Rail operators have recently increased efforts to verify Railcard eligibility and usage across the network.
Before purchasing, travelers should review the specific conditions that apply to their chosen Railcard.
